Understanding the Quality Concerns

One key pain point in purchasing vacuum casting parts is quality assurance. It is crucial for customers to receive parts that meet their specifications and standards. However, differences in manufacturing processes and materials can lead to inconsistencies in quality. A survey conducted by Industry Week found that nearly 56% of manufacturers cited quality control as a significant concern in their supply chains.

To mitigate this issue, customers should prioritize partnering with established vacuum casting parts manufacturers who have a proven track record. Look for manufacturers with ISO certifications and positive reviews from previous clients. For instance, a customer who partnered with a reputable vacuum casting manufacturer reported a 30% reduction in quality-related issues after switching suppliers.

Price Uncertainty

Another common issue customers face is price uncertainty. Buyers often encounter a range of prices with little clarity on what factors contribute to the cost. A lack of transparency can lead to confusion and frustration, causing customers to either overpay or select lower-quality options.

To tackle this issue, it's essential to get detailed quotes from multiple manufacturers. Make sure the quotes include a breakdown of costs, including materials, labor, and any additional services. This approach allows you to make informed comparisons. For example, when one customer collected quotes from three different vacuum casting parts manufacturers, they discovered a 40% price variance based solely on the materials used. By choosing a supplier that offered comparable quality at a lower price, they saved significant costs.

Lead Time Challenges

Lead time is another critical factor that can impact your project timelines. Many customers experience unexpected delays, which can jeopardize entire projects. According to a study conducted by the Reshoring Initiative, over 70% of manufacturers reported facing delays due to longer lead times with overseas suppliers.

To prevent lead time-related issues, customers should establish clear timelines and expectations with their chosen manufacturer upfront. Ask about their typical production timelines and any potential bottlenecks. Additionally, you can request updates at various stages of the manufacturing process. For example, a customer who implemented regular check-ins with their vacuum casting supplier was able to receive parts a week earlier than expected, allowing them to meet their project deadlines comfortably.

Communication Gaps

Effective communication is vital during the purchasing phase. Many customers encounter difficulties in getting timely responses from manufacturers, leading to misunderstandings and information gaps. In fact, a survey by the Project Management Institute revealed that poor communication contributed to 57% of project failures.

To enhance communication with your manufacturer, ensure you set up a dedicated point of contact. Use various communication channels, such as emails, phone calls, and instant messaging platforms, to facilitate ongoing dialogue. A client who actively managed their communication strategy with a vacuum casting parts manufacturer found that quicker response times equated to a smoother purchasing experience and better overall satisfaction.
